One of our Directors’, Kevin Brown, was in Christchurch last week for an event to celebrate Lautrec being in Christchurch for eight years.
Our presence in Christchurch began immediately after the 2011 earthquake with Kevin volunteering and assisting the USAR teams. Kevin and Ah Seng Chew then went on to work with a consortium of structural engineers from Auckland, Wellington and Wanaka, coordinated by Wanaka firm Bachelor McDougall Consulting (BMC). These engineers proceeded for the next two years to provide expert assessment advice for CERA and Christchurch City Council. In 2014 we had our first permanent employee in Christchurch, Yiannis, and he was stationed in the Inovo office to begin with. We now have a team of three in the Christchurch office on Gloucester Street which is lead by Fraser Knott.
Over the past eight years our team has carried out hundreds of assessments and the resulting remedial work. Our façade work can also be seen throughout the CBD. The city has seen a lot of change with new buildings popping up everywhere. However, the Cathedral is a clear reminder of 22 February, 2011 but the Cathedral Rebuild is on track to commence 2020 with the appointment of Holmes Consulting and Warren and Mahoney Architects as the new engineers and architects.
